**Service Accounts — Planner Regression Hotfix**

The Querstone planner regression in 3.12.4 breaks the svc-reporter account's cost estimates. Rollback blocked; hotfix branch ready. Release manager: re-provision the planner telemetry account before tagging. Old credentials were revoked at cutover. Verification script lives in the relstage repo. Authenticate the telemetry collector with the key below.

API key for bageg-kajef: vxb2-ss

// Shipping fee rules engine (Cartwheel project).
// Rules evaluate in priority order; first terminal match wins.
// Surcharge caps and zone multipliers below were retuned after the
// Felder Isles rollout exposed double-charging on split parcels.
// Do not edit without rerunning the fee regression pack.
// For this week's sync: the constants in question are these.

constants for fahop-fahaf:
RATE_LIMITS = {
    "quenath": 1,
    "quenwyn": 10,
    "ralael": 10,
    "wenix": 1,
}

Graphspindle renders the dependency graph from the lockfile snapshots in the Corvane monorepo. Run the indexer first, then the web view. Layouts are cached; clear .gscache if edges look stale. Don't commit rendered SVGs. To let the indexer pull private package metadata, add the following line to your local env file.

sealed setting: LEDGER_TOKEN20=6148d35bbb480b0ab79e

Scope: only pods using the Larkmont resolver sidecar. Mitigation: restart coredns-shim, flush the sidecar cache, verify with three consecutive lookups of the health endpoint. Escalate if failure rate exceeds 5% over 10 minutes. Note for review: the resolver sidecar fetches its upstream allowlist from the Quillgate config service, authenticated per-pod. Rotation happens quarterly. The sidecar reads its credential from the environment at boot. The next line in the env file sets it:

vault entry, fadup-tagag: RELAY_SECRET8=2fd92179